Code:
/ Dotnetfx_Vista_SP2 / Dotnetfx_Vista_SP2 / 8.0.50727.4016 / DEVDIV / depot / DevDiv / releases / whidbey / NetFxQFE / ndp / fx / src / xsp / System / Web / Compilation / ClientBuildManagerCallback.cs / 1 / ClientBuildManagerCallback.cs
//------------------------------------------------------------------------------ //// Copyright (c) Microsoft Corporation. All rights reserved. // //----------------------------------------------------------------------------- /************************************************************************************************************/ namespace System.Web.Compilation { using System; using System.Security.Permissions; using System.CodeDom; using System.CodeDom.Compiler; using System.Web.UI; // // This is a callback class implemented by ClientBuildManager callers. It is used // to receive status information about the build. // [PermissionSet(SecurityAction.LinkDemand, Unrestricted = true)] [PermissionSet(SecurityAction.InheritanceDemand, Unrestricted = true)] public class ClientBuildManagerCallback : MarshalByRefObject { // This includes both errors and warnings public virtual void ReportCompilerError(CompilerError error) {} public virtual void ReportParseError(ParserError error) {} public virtual void ReportProgress(string message) {} // DevDiv 180798. The default lease is 5 minutes, so we return null to allow compilation // calls to exceed 5 minutes. In doing so, we need to call RemotingService.Disconnect // to release the object. public override object InitializeLifetimeService() { return null; } } } // File provided for Reference Use Only by Microsoft Corporation (c) 2007. //------------------------------------------------------------------------------ //// Copyright (c) Microsoft Corporation. All rights reserved. // //----------------------------------------------------------------------------- /************************************************************************************************************/ namespace System.Web.Compilation { using System; using System.Security.Permissions; using System.CodeDom; using System.CodeDom.Compiler; using System.Web.UI; // // This is a callback class implemented by ClientBuildManager callers. It is used // to receive status information about the build. // [PermissionSet(SecurityAction.LinkDemand, Unrestricted = true)] [PermissionSet(SecurityAction.InheritanceDemand, Unrestricted = true)] public class ClientBuildManagerCallback : MarshalByRefObject { // This includes both errors and warnings public virtual void ReportCompilerError(CompilerError error) {} public virtual void ReportParseError(ParserError error) {} public virtual void ReportProgress(string message) {} // DevDiv 180798. The default lease is 5 minutes, so we return null to allow compilation // calls to exceed 5 minutes. In doing so, we need to call RemotingService.Disconnect // to release the object. public override object InitializeLifetimeService() { return null; } } } // File provided for Reference Use Only by Microsoft Corporation (c) 2007.
Link Menu
This book is available now!
Buy at Amazon US or
Buy at Amazon UK
- LocatorBase.cs
- PolicyException.cs
- MessageDesigner.cs
- XmlSchemaSimpleTypeRestriction.cs
- MatchingStyle.cs
- DesignerVerbCollection.cs
- SpellerStatusTable.cs
- PseudoWebRequest.cs
- StatementContext.cs
- WindowsMenu.cs
- mansign.cs
- SqlClientWrapperSmiStreamChars.cs
- FontFamily.cs
- UnsafeNativeMethodsTablet.cs
- SessionIDManager.cs
- CodeTypeMemberCollection.cs
- XmlSchemaAnnotated.cs
- StatusBar.cs
- XmlnsPrefixAttribute.cs
- ApplicationProxyInternal.cs
- GradientSpreadMethodValidation.cs
- WebPartDeleteVerb.cs
- DataRelationCollection.cs
- ReferenceEqualityComparer.cs
- NavigationProperty.cs
- HttpPostServerProtocol.cs
- RichTextBox.cs
- RSAPKCS1KeyExchangeDeformatter.cs
- PerformanceCountersElement.cs
- Rectangle.cs
- WindowsListViewScroll.cs
- HybridDictionary.cs
- RowToParametersTransformer.cs
- Int32Collection.cs
- ThreadStaticAttribute.cs
- ContextMenu.cs
- Debug.cs
- Repeater.cs
- DescendantBaseQuery.cs
- SuppressMessageAttribute.cs
- SoapFault.cs
- InputLanguageSource.cs
- SerTrace.cs
- BrowserCapabilitiesFactory.cs
- BmpBitmapEncoder.cs
- FormsAuthenticationUserCollection.cs
- ListItemParagraph.cs
- DrawingCollection.cs
- AuthenticationServiceManager.cs
- _BasicClient.cs
- CriticalExceptions.cs
- DetailsViewPageEventArgs.cs
- ClientTargetCollection.cs
- LinkUtilities.cs
- RawStylusInputReport.cs
- ItemsPanelTemplate.cs
- ProcessingInstructionAction.cs
- StreamWithDictionary.cs
- baseaxisquery.cs
- ContainerVisual.cs
- ServiceModelSecurityTokenRequirement.cs
- PocoPropertyAccessorStrategy.cs
- DataKeyCollection.cs
- Mappings.cs
- BitFlagsGenerator.cs
- Socket.cs
- SizeConverter.cs
- BaseParaClient.cs
- ThemeInfoAttribute.cs
- TagPrefixCollection.cs
- UnsafeNativeMethods.cs
- SplayTreeNode.cs
- SqlDataSourceView.cs
- AutoCompleteStringCollection.cs
- EllipticalNodeOperations.cs
- InvalidFilterCriteriaException.cs
- AccessedThroughPropertyAttribute.cs
- SchemaExporter.cs
- PaintEvent.cs
- TextRange.cs
- WindowsStatic.cs
- ClientFormsAuthenticationCredentials.cs
- CollectionsUtil.cs
- ConnectionInterfaceCollection.cs
- newitemfactory.cs
- XmlDataSourceView.cs
- _NegoStream.cs
- hebrewshape.cs
- DataGridViewElement.cs
- Comparer.cs
- WebReferencesBuildProvider.cs
- GiveFeedbackEvent.cs
- LayeredChannelFactory.cs
- PassportIdentity.cs
- PeerTransportSecuritySettings.cs
- InputLanguageSource.cs
- _ContextAwareResult.cs
- DefaultHttpHandler.cs
- AuthorizationRuleCollection.cs
- CultureNotFoundException.cs